Who lives here
Demographics.
The 2021 Census put Arawata's population at 92, with a median age of 52. That sits as a retiree-heavy demographic. Households are predominantly owner-occupied (80% own, 0% rent), which shapes everything from school catchment stability to how often properties turn over. The household mix skews family-dominated (61% family households, 34% lone person), so amenity decisions tend to follow what families want: parks, schools, supermarkets.
